This year is known only for the copper and/or brass die trial of the half eagle J27/P6045.
This is actually believed to have been struck in the 1860s from dies sold by the mint as scrap metal that were purchased either by Joseph J. Mickley or Montroville Dickeson.
No example has been appeared in the market place since 1954.
